D’Angelo—government name Michael Eugene Archer—redefined soul in the late 90s and 2000s with a catalog that moved culture: Brown Sugar, Voodoo, and the late-career thunderbolt Black Messiah. News of his reported passing spread quickly across social timelines with artists, DJs and journalists sharing memories, performance clips, and the records that shifted their lives. As of press time, the community is honoring the legacy while awaiting formal confirmation from family/label.
